DthRdrX 01-02-08 08:17 AM


Originally Posted by chubacabra
What are these "rust spots" you speak of? Is this another situation akin to "disc/laser rot"?

The problem was reported to be showing up on copies of "The Prestige", "Stranger than Fiction", and "The Departed". I'm not quite sure what is actually wrong with the disc but it is under the cover layer. Hard to photograph but it looks like hundreds of little brown dots.
